About the Role
We are seeking an experienced Model-Based Systems Engineer (MBSE) to support the development of advanced satellite systems through modern digital engineering practices. In this role, you will develop and maintain system architectures, create model-based engineering artifacts, and ensure end-to-end requirements traceability while supporting spacecraft commissioning and operations during the Launch and Early Orbit Phase (LEOP). The ideal candidate has a strong background in satellite systems engineering, MBSE methodologies, and mission operations,
with the ability to collaborate across multidisciplinary engineering teams.
Key Responsibilities
- Develop and maintain system architectures using Model-Based Systems Engineering (MBSE) methodologies.
- Create and manage SysML models using Cameo Systems Modeler.
- Perform functional decomposition and maintain end-to-end requirements traceability.
- Support digital engineering initiatives throughout the system development lifecycle.
- Develop and maintain Concept of Operations (CONOPS) documentation and system behavior models.
- Support spacecraft commissioning and Launch and Early Orbit Phase (LEOP) activities.
- Collaborate with systems, software, hardware, integration, and operations teams to ensure mission readiness.
- Participate in architecture reviews, engineering trade studies, and technical design reviews.
- Support systems integration, verification, validation, and operational readiness activities.
- Prepare engineering documentation and communicate technical recommendations to stakeholders.
